引言
在云计算与开源技术深度融合的今天,Linux系统凭借其稳定性、安全性和灵活性,成为开发者、企业用户及技术爱好者的首选操作系统。而百度云作为国内领先的云服务提供商,提供了包括云存储、云服务器、大数据分析等在内的多元化服务。如何在Linux系统下高效使用百度云,成为许多用户关注的焦点。本文将从安装配置、基础操作、进阶技巧及常见问题解决四个方面,全面解析Linux系统下百度云的使用方法,助力用户提升云端资源管理效率。
一、安装与配置:快速上手百度云
1.1 百度云客户端安装
百度云为Linux系统提供了专门的客户端工具,支持Debian、Ubuntu、CentOS等主流发行版。用户可通过以下步骤完成安装:
- Debian/Ubuntu系统:
# 下载百度云客户端DEB包(以最新版为例)wget https://pc.qianniu.com/client/baidu_netdisk_linux_x64.deb# 安装依赖(如未安装)sudo apt-get install -f# 安装客户端sudo dpkg -i baidu_netdisk_linux_x64.deb
- CentOS/RHEL系统:
# 下载百度云客户端RPM包wget https://pc.qianniu.com/client/baidu_netdisk_linux_x64.rpm# 安装依赖(如未安装)sudo yum install -y libcurl4 openssl# 安装客户端sudo rpm -ivh baidu_netdisk_linux_x64.rpm
安装完成后,可通过命令行或图形界面启动百度云客户端。
1.2 配置百度云账号
首次启动客户端时,需登录百度账号。若未注册,可访问百度云官网完成注册。登录后,客户端将自动同步云端文件列表,用户可通过界面或命令行管理文件。
二、基础操作:文件上传与下载
2.1 图形界面操作
百度云客户端提供了直观的图形界面,用户可通过拖拽文件或文件夹完成上传与下载。具体步骤如下:
- 上传文件:在本地文件管理器中选择文件,拖拽至百度云客户端的“上传”区域。
- 下载文件:在客户端中选择云端文件,点击“下载”按钮,选择保存路径。
2.2 命令行操作
对于习惯命令行的用户,百度云提供了baidunetdisk命令行工具,支持脚本化操作。以下是一些常用命令:
- 上传文件:
baidunetdisk upload /本地路径/文件名 /云端路径/
- 下载文件:
baidunetdisk download /云端路径/文件名 /本地路径/
- 列出云端文件:
baidunetdisk ls /云端路径/
三、进阶技巧:提升效率与安全性
3.1 自动化同步
百度云支持设置同步文件夹,实现本地与云端的自动同步。用户可通过以下步骤配置:
- 在客户端中选择“设置”>“同步”>“添加同步文件夹”。
- 选择本地文件夹与云端目标路径,设置同步方向(双向或单向)。
- 启用“自动同步”功能,确保文件变更实时同步。
3.2 加密传输
为保障数据安全,百度云默认使用SSL/TLS加密传输文件。用户可在客户端设置中验证加密状态,或通过命令行工具指定加密参数:
baidunetdisk --encrypt upload /本地路径/文件名 /云端路径/
3.3 批量操作
对于大量文件,百度云支持批量上传、下载与删除。用户可通过命令行或图形界面选择多个文件,执行批量操作。例如,批量下载:
baidunetdisk download /云端路径/文件1 /云端路径/文件2 /本地路径/
四、常见问题与解决方案
4.1 客户端无法启动
问题描述:客户端启动时提示“依赖缺失”或“权限不足”。
解决方案:
- 检查并安装缺失的依赖库(如
libcurl4、openssl)。 - 以管理员权限运行客户端:
sudo baidunetdisk
4.2 上传/下载速度慢
问题描述:文件传输速度远低于预期。
解决方案:
- 检查网络连接,确保带宽充足。
- 在客户端设置中调整“传输线程数”,增加并发传输。
- 避开高峰时段,选择网络空闲期传输大文件。
4.3 同步冲突
问题描述:本地与云端文件同时修改,导致同步冲突。
解决方案:
- 在客户端设置中启用“冲突解决策略”,选择“以本地文件为准”或“以云端文件为准”。
- 手动合并冲突文件,确保数据一致性。
五、总结与展望
Linux系统下百度云的使用,不仅提升了文件管理的效率,还通过加密传输、自动化同步等功能,保障了数据的安全性。未来,随着云计算技术的不断发展,百度云有望进一步优化Linux客户端的性能,提供更多高级功能,如容器化部署、AI集成等,满足开发者与企业用户日益增长的需求。
对于Linux用户而言,掌握百度云的高效使用方法,不仅能够提升工作效率,还能在云端与本地之间构建无缝的数据流动通道。希望本文的指南能为读者提供实质性的帮助,助力大家在Linux系统下更好地利用百度云服务。